你查询的IP:[59.191.20.89]  地理位置:中国–广东

最新查询221.166.211.84 123.242.43.68 167.139.65.238 125.213.131.235 123.178.13.208 117.128.59.181 222.32.207.21 221.122.175.48 60.252.15.25 59.191.20.89 116.56.70.190 58.66.147.31 125.215.254.108 219.128.228.211 118.112.102.78 118.184.84.123 124.147.128.30 117.48.175.38 60.194.251.253 203.209.224.167 220.112.180.185 117.122.128.59 202.70.216.125 121.224.187.247 123.136.80.45 121.16.161.236 202.164.143.179 117.8.52.107 116.244.51.166 221.172.1.44 118.112.112.132